: Artists are making hit songs, receiving cars and other rewards but what about the producers behind those hits?

For example Nicky Genius producing Jnr Spragga’s “Daka”, to Shashl – “Deepisa,” Ishan & Anatoria – “Lola Lola,” Enzo Ishall – “Ramba Wakadaro,” Winky D’s “Reply” & “My Woman,” Shashl & Freeman – “Heal,” Julian King – “Kune Denga,” Poptain – “Wakandiramba” and many more…

The question is Are the producers who create these hit records benefiting financially in proportion to the success they help create?

: A road accident occurred on Seke Road at the bridge, with a vehicle veering off the roadway and coming to rest in the area below the bridge.

Images and video from the scene show the vehicle off the road as motorists and members of the public gathered to assess the situation.

The cause of the accident was not immediately known. Fortunately, no deaths or injuries were reported following the crash. The incident nevertheless left the vehicle damaged.

: A Harare woman has been granted a five-year protection order against her husband following a bitter domestic dispute that erupted after he returned home from South Africa, where he had spent 17 years. According to a report published by The Herald on September 8, 2026, Ruth Zvauya appeared before the Harare Civil Court seeking protection from her husband, Obert Musayi, whom she accused of making her life difficult since his return.

Zvauya told the court that Musayi had allegedly been pressuring her to be intimate with him before they underwent sexually transmitted infection (STI) tests. She claimed that whenever she refused, he allegedly threatened to chase her from their home.

She reportedly told the court that she was concerned about contracting an STI following her husband’s lengthy stay in South Africa and wanted both of them to undergo testing before resuming intimacy. She also accused him of throwing her belongings outside the house during disagreements and interfering with household arrangements she had established during his absence.

The woman further alleged that her husband took some of her food supplies, sold chickens without her consent and damaged her wheelbarrow. However, Musayi denied the allegations, maintaining that he had never forced his wife to be intimate with him.

He reportedly told the court that the couple had experienced disagreements over intimacy even before his departure for South Africa. On the issue of STI and HIV testing, Musayi said his wife had known his HIV status since 2007, when they were tested together.

He also disputed the allegation concerning the wheelbarrow, saying he had used it to transport stones and bricks while constructing a toilet at their home. Musayi reportedly explained that there had been no toilet at the homestead when he returned and that he had undertaken the construction to improve their living conditions.

After hearing the matter, Magistrate Johanna Mukwesha granted Zvauya a protection order that will remain in force for five years. The order bars Musayi from sexually harassing or insulting his wife and from chasing her from their home.

Credit : The Herald
